Pet s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a pet sitter in Fort Rucker on Rover as of Jul 2025 was about $20 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A pet s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your pet’s needs.
As of Jul 2025, there are 38 pet sitters in Fort Rucker.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ect pet sitter near you. As a reminder, pet sitters jo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your pet’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ple pet sitters about your booking. Typically, 92% of Fort Rucker pet sitters respond in under an hour.
Pet sitters with repeat customers have an average of 6 repeat clients. Experience can vary from pet sitter to pet s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when you compare pet sitters in Fort Rucker.
